There is only one fabric to be seen in this spring and summer – denim, says EMMA HARROWING

The denim jacket is a fashion classic. Not only can you wear it with anything, it can also make you look stylish in an instant.

This year the trusty denim jacket has been joined by the denim shirt, which can be worn done up and tucked into a 50s- style skirt or worn as a rival to the jacket, undone and over a top or dress.

Alternatively, wear done up with a maxi skirt or jeans for a different take on the 90s grunge style.

Although jeans have taken a colour and pattern twist this season, when it comes to your jacket or shirt, keep your denim traditionally blue.

The denim gilet is the cover-up of choice among fashionistas, as the 80s style item is tipped to knock the denim jacket down the fashion charts this summer.

If you prefer to look more feminine, opt for a denim dress – a shirt-style dress is one of spring and summer's styles that suits most body shapes.

Team with tan accessories for a classic look, mix with ethnic prints for a take on this season's tribal look, or wear with bright colours to make colour blocking wearable.

For men, the denim jacket or shirt rules. So does a pair of denim shorts worn just above the knee. Wear with a white shirt for beach- style cool, a brightly coloured or pastel coloured polo shirt for an easy-to-wear take on the sport luxe trend, or do double denim with a contrasting denim shirt, a look that is still on the fashion radar.
